If you want to experience something new although it is bit overpriced unhinged place (as it is a farm area), then go for it. Otherwise I strongly suggest not to. I stayed in Tipi with my two teenaged kids. Up to 4 people can stay there and spacious. Bathroom is outside but clean (I suggest to use flip flops when you shower). 1. Smell: it is a tent, therefore it has an unique smell which we couldn’t get used to. Sheepskins and weird American Indian’s wig and dream catchers are everywhere. If you have small kids who afraid of those, consider again to choose this place. 2. Bedding: this was the worst part of our staying. I could really smell so many people’s head smell from the pillows. And I doubted that they change the beddings from the previous customers. The colour of sheets are dark and worn off so I couldn’t prove it but I am sure. At the end I used my own clothes for pillows and blankets. 3. Breakfast: they will give you basic ingredients for breakfast and you have to cook. Although we stayed for two nights, they only supplied breakfast only for a day. 4. Farm animals: they would entertain you but they wake up early and make noises and their feces are everywhere. 5. No Wi-Fi: it is almost lie that Wi-Fi is available in room. Even mobile data wasn’t working. 6. Kitchen: outside and you need to wash them before use. Only cold water available. 7. It was leaking when it rained. : ( Please do not use shower gowns. I don’t think they are clean. Overall, it has a serious hygienic problem. And quite overpriced.
